12 Flawless Book-Movie Adaptations

There's nothing more satisfying than when a book and movie are equally great.

Someone in a popular online forum asked, “What are examples where both the movie and book were excellent?” Here are the top 12 responses.

To Kill a Mockingbird (1962)

A lot of people loved the casting of Gregory Peck as Atticus, but overall, the adaptation was just very well done. 

The Silence of the Lambs (1991)

A lot of fans praised how similar the movie is to the book, and fans love the faithfulness of the source material.

No Country for Old Men (2007)

One person said that No Country for Old Men is a near-literal translation from the book to the movie. A lot of people praise the movie as a very faithful adaptation of the 2005 version of the story.

The Lord of the Rings Trilogy (2001 – 2003)

When the movies came out, people were happy to see their beloved trilogy on the screen with a faithful adaptation.

LA Confidential (1997)

While there are some changes from the book, at least a lot of the same themes and the biggest plot points are still in the movie script.

The Martian (2015)

One fan said at first they were disappointed in the film, but by the end, they really did like how the movie turned out. Another fan said the book and movie really complement each other.
